Output 9e68b625584d854665bc7504a88c3d24121b84a5fcf64b65d1f101e598379a54:0

value
671709776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 02f562aeafd3af06ee2a204b0ce170c2c16644df OP_EQUALVERIFY OP_CHECKSIG
address
1GeK4obGAdw7SYuv53CF2J673kuBfsHaW
transaction
9e68b625584d854665bc7504a88c3d24121b84a5fcf64b65d1f101e598379a54
confirmations
509402
spent
true